About Yi Liang
Yi Liang is a scholar working on Human-Computer Interaction, Media Technology and Electrochemistry, having authored 22 papers that have together received 402 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Remote-Sensing Image Classification (3 papers), Remote Sensing and Land Use (3 papers) and Electric Vehicles and Infrastructure (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Human-Computer Interaction (65 citations), Environmental Engineering (63 citations) and Electrochemistry (27 citations). Yi Liang has collaborated with scholars based in China, United Kingdom and United States. Frequent co-authors include Deyi Jiang, Jie Chen, Dan Lu, Wei Liu, Yanfei Kang, Jinyang Fan, Yongquan Chen, Qing Gao, Zhaojie Ju and Xinghan Xu. Their work appears in journals such as Atmospheric Environment, International Journal of Remote Sensing and IEEE Transactions on Instrumentation and Measurement.
